Shares of Madrigal Pharmaceuticals, Inc. (NASDAQ:MDGL – Get Free Report) have earned an average rating of “Moderate Buy” from the eighteen research firms that are covering the company, Marketbeat.com reports. One analyst has rated the stock with a sell recommendation, two have assigned a hold recommendation and fifteen have assigned a buy recommendation to the company. The average twelve-month price target among brokerages that have covered the stock in the last year is $689.9333.

Madrigal Pharmaceuticals Price Performance
Madrigal Pharmaceuticals (NASDAQ:MDGL –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, July 30th. The biopharmaceutical company reported ($1.99) earnings per share for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of ($2.68) by $0.69. Madrigal Pharmaceuticals had a negative net margin of 25.32% and a negative return on equity of 56.65%. The business had revenue of $364.25 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$352.13 million.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m posted ($1.90) EPS. Madrigal Pharmaceuticals’s revenue was up 71.2%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, sell-side analysts predict that Madrigal Pharmaceuticals will post -7.03 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Madrigal Pharmaceuticals Company Profile
Madrigal Pharmaceuticals, Inc is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on the development of innovative therapies for cardiovascular, metabolic and liver diseases. The company’s pipeline centers on novel, liver-directed agents designed to address significant unmet medical needs, with an emphasis on nonalcoholic steatohepatitis (NASH) and related metabolic disorders.
The lead product candidate, resmetirom (MGL-3196), is an orally administered, selective thyroid hormone receptor-β agonist in Phase 3 development for the treatment of NASH.
